No, not at all. A return is not filed until you transmit via efile or physically mailed a paper return. Once you have done that, then no changes may take place without an amendment.

You can view,print, save a file at anytime once you have paid for the preparation of the return. Viewing, printing, saving a file is a separate function from filing. And you could do all of that multiple times at different points, although I don't see the point of that. 

 

However, the only version that would be relevant is the one that was actually transmitted or physically mailed in.  @Pip_12_mn
